Length of coloured cloth = 1.75m = 175cm

Breadth of coloured cloth = 105cm

Area of coloured cloth = length×breadth

= 175×105

= 18,375 cm²

Side of handkerchief = 35cm

Area of handkerchief = side×side

= 35× 35

= 1225 cm²

No. \:  of  \: handkerchiefs= \frac{area \: of \: cloths}{area \: of \: handkerchief}  \\  =  \frac{18375}{1225}  = 15
